Apple Butter Cookies with Cinnamon Vanilla Frosting

Easy recipe for soft and chewy cookies made with brown sugar and real vanilla bean

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
chilling 30 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 5 minutes
Course Dessert, Snack
Cuisine American
Servings 2 dozen

Ingredients
  

  • 3 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 sticks unsalted butter
  • 1/2 cup apple butter
  • 2/3 cup brown sugar
  • 1/3 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 egg
  • 1 Tbsp. vanilla extract
  • 1 tsp. ba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p. salt
  • 1/2 tsp. cinnamon

Cinnamon Vanilla Frosting

  • 2 sticks unsalted butter
  • 1 1/2 cups confectioner's sugar
  • 1 tsp. vanilla bean paste
  • 1 tsp. cinnamon

Instructions
 

  • Beat butter and sugars until fluffy. Beat in the egg, vanilla and apple butter.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k the flour, baking soda, cinnamon and salt.
  • Stir the flour mixture into the apple butter mixture until combined. Cover the dough and chill at least 30 minutes.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Using a 3 Tbsp. cookie scoop, place cookie dough 1 inch apart on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Bake 15 minutes. Cool completely before frosting.
  • Make the frosting: Beat the butter until fluffy. With the mixer on low speed, beat in the confectioner's sugar, vanilla bean paste and cinnamon. Store at room temperature.
